Programs @ The AO
The AO offers structured programs designed to support independence, connection, and quality of life for individuals on the autism spectrum and those with disabilities. Programs are delivered through two aligned nonprofit entities—each serving distinct purpose while working together to create meaningful opportunities.
AO SOCIAL REC CLUB 501(c)7:
Is here to provide a safe, inclusive, and empowering space where individuals with disabilities and those on the autism spectrum can engage in recreational activities, build friendships, and grow life skills through community connection and meaningful participation.
We vision a world where every individual, regardless of ability, has access to inclusive recreation, real friendships, and the freedom to thrive in a community that understands and celebrates each other.
The AO FOUNDATION 501(c)3:
Is here to support neurodiverse individuals through flexible, community-based educational and therapeutic programming that promotes independence, life skills, and lifelong learning.
We vision a future where neurodiverse individuals are empowered through accessible education, practical support, and meaningful opportunities that reflect their unique strengths, needs, and aspirations.
How to Choose Right Program
If you are looking for:
Education, training, or support services —>AO Foundation
Fitness, social activities, or recreational classes —> AO Social Rec Club
Some participants may engage in both pathways, depending on their goal and interests.
